2002 VOLKSWAGEN GOLF R32 MK4 For Sale – 3 Door Pearl Blue

SPECIFICATION:

Doors: 3
Colour: Pearl Blue
Year: 2002
Engine: 3.2L V6.
Mileage: 133K Miles.
MOT Expiry: 30th October 2019. Only advisories were rear tyres low on tread – these have now been replaced with brand new tyres.
Exterior Colour: Pearl Blue
Interior: Grey Leather and Suede with Konig Bucket Seats.
Top Speed: 154mph
BHP: 247bhp
0-60mph: 6.4 seconds
Gearbox: 6 speed manual
Previous owners: 8

Full Service History.

Always run on Super Unleaded petrol without fail.

On original plate LO52 BZL (private plate F8 ATK has already been removed)

Mechanically perfect with no running issues whatsoever, and appearance wise I would give it 8/10.

Chains have not been replaced as they have not needed to be done (a testament to the full and careful service history) – they have been checked with VCDS and are at -3 and -4 which is not far off how they came from new (VW recommends replacement/repair at -9).

Upgraded Miltek Non-Resonated exhaust system which sounds fantastic.

Colour coded rear parking sensors added which work great.
